Review of Cleaning Approaches
When selecting a cleansing technique, understanding the differences in between pressure washing and traditional cleansing techniques is vital.
Stress washing uses high-pressure water jets to get rid of dirt, grime, and stains from surfaces like driveways, decks, and house siding. This technique is reliable, especially for difficult, stubborn discolorations that could withstand traditional cleansing.
On the other hand, conventional cleaning usually includes scrubbing surfaces with brushes, mops, or fabrics, frequently combined with cleaning agents or soaps. It's a more hands-on strategy, relying on exertion and time to attain tidiness.
Standard techniques can be reliable, however they may not attend to deeply deep-rooted dirt or big areas as quickly as pressure washing can.
Additionally, you require to consider the surface areas you're cleaning up. While pressure cleaning is terrific for sturdy surface areas, it might damage softer products or delicate areas otherwise done carefully.
Conventional cleansing approaches have a tendency to be more secure for different surface areas however may require even more initiative and time.
Eventually, your selection depends on the cleaning task available, the type of surface area, and your wanted end result. By understanding these approaches, you can make an enlightened choice that satisfies your cleansing needs.
